Benin Republic releases Yoruba Nation separatist, Sunday Igboho

Last updated: March 8, 2022 1:08 pm
4 years ago
Share
1 Min Read
Sunday Igboho

The Yoruba Nation agitator, Sunday Adeyemo, popularly known as Sunday Ighoho has been released by Benin Republic Government.

It is freedom for the 49-year-old separatist after 231 days in the custody of Benin Republic prison following his arrest on July 19, 2021.

His release was made known in a statement by the umbrella body of the Yoruba self-determination groups, Ilana Omo Oodua Worldwide, on Monday.

The Communications Secretary to Ilana Omo Oodua Worldwide, Maxwell Adeleye, explained that Igboho was released to Professor Banji Akintoye and the French language expert, Professor Wale Adeniran.

Sunday Igboho fled Nigeria after the deadly raid on his residence on July 2, 2021, by the Department of State Services, DSS, which left 2 persons dead and others detained.

He was later arrested in Benin Republic on his way to Germany on July 19, 2021.
